Butler Slope Build-Up Re-Roof System
The Reroof Slope Build-Up System is a versatile retrofit structural solution designed to enable the efficient installation of two Butler exclusive standing seam roof systems over an existing flat roof or one with minimal existing slope.

The MR-24® Roof, a structural standing seam roof system designed for low-slope applications starting at l/4" /12", is installed on prepunched structurals to maintain proper panel alignment and insure weathertightness. 

The system also accommodates the versatile VSR™ architectural roof system designed for higher slope applications where the roof plays a predominant role in the building's appearance.
